A square matrix whose transpose equals its negative is called:
ASkew symmetric
BPlain symmetric
CPurely diagonal
DPurely scalar
Answer & Solution
Correct answer: A. Skew symmetric
1. Here the transpose flips the sign of every entry.
2. Entry ij equals minus entry ji.
3. Such a matrix is skew symmetric.
